Sequence for MER0318649
>MER0318649 - UfSP1 peptidase [C78.001] peptidase unit: 24-242 ( active site residue(s): 63,75,205,207 ) (Oreochromis niloticus) (Source: EMBL nucleotide XM_003457649) 1 MDKKSVPAPSEEEIDWGGSGAGGSKNLQKDKTLLKNVHTGLPNPTSDAIKCSLIKGDYFY 60 61 FHYGCDGQDDRGWGCGYRTVQTLSSWICHNCSPPKNHSRPVPSLPEIQQALVTMGDKTHS 120 121 FSGSREWIGTFEGSLVLDHFYDVPCKVVHVRGGGAELEHVAVAELHQHFEKHSSPVMMGG 180 181 DRDNSSKGVLGVWTGDKGSYLLVLDPHYCGCELDRTELQRRGWVAWKRVSSLDQSSFYNL 240 241 CLPQTARLLNVF 252
